Transaction 51f608e91a2fb229504ec250233e09c64fd710cc46de41c14661c0404b2ff271
1 Input
1 Output
-
51f608e91a2fb229504ec250233e09c64fd710cc46de41c14661c0404b2ff271:0
- value
- 26250396
- script pubkey
- OP_0 OP_PUSHBYTES_20 06f5a0e3a380c5faa97a12535afbf6fdf21dfc9f
- address
- bc1qqm66pcarsrzl42t6zff447lklhepmlylu8rjh2